Kavango West school project faces material challenge

The Mutjimagumwe Woodwork Cooperative’s school furniture repair project in the Kavango West region is facing material shortages and funding pressure, its chairperson, Johnny Kaleyi, says. Kaleyi on Tuesday said the project supported by the Kavango West Regional Council started off well but the timber and funds provided are not enough for the volume of work. “The project started off well.

The agreement was that the council buys the timber and then we buy paint, varnish and nails and provide the service,” he said. He said the council initially provided 180 pieces of timber, which were used up some time ago. “We informed them but they suggested we use the N$500 000 they paid us, which is not enough,”
